Steam reportedly refunds Battlefield 6 player with 470 hours logged after EA quietly pulled Rush mode from Quickplay


A Battlefield 6 player “upset” at the removal of the popular Rush mode claims to have secured a full refund from Steam despite having clocked up 470 hours.

Reddit user ExplorEverythingOnce states Valve refunded the full $109.24 (roughly £81) that they paid for the game’s Phantom Edition, despite roughly 470 hours logged – more than 230 times Steam’s usual cutoff.

Rush disappeared without warning earlier this week as part of patch 1.4.1.5, buried among a batch of otherwise minor fixes. It’s still ostensibly available via the Portal, but not via Custom Search – which is why players noticed its absence – along with other quietly removed modes – almost immediately.

“It’s the mode I have the most time in by far,” they wrote, and later added: “I’ve been a Steam customer for 22 years and have 2500 games on my account. I have only ever requested a refund once in that entire time until today.”

Rush has been a series staple since Bad Company in 2008, and losing it without so much as a patch note has gone down about as well as you’d expect, whether or not it was the most-played option at launch.

It’s this context, the Reddit user said, that swayed Steam Support. They say they explained that several modes had disappeared from matchmaking without notice nearly a year after launch, then pointed the agent to Battlefield’s own official mode list and EA’s community update confirming the removal. The agent apparently “agreed that wasn’t right”, and processed a full refund on the launch-day purchase.

At the time of writing, Rush is still listed on EA’s website among Battlefield 6’s large-scale modes.

Whether Steam quietly extends the same treatment to other Battlefield 6 refund requests remains to be seen. For now, at least one very dedicated player has proven 470 hours isn’t necessarily a dealbreaker.

Of course, this isn’t the first time Valve has made notable exceptions to its refund policy. It famously waived the two-hour limit en masse for Helldivers 2 players in 2024, after Sony’s PSN account requirement triggered a wave of refund requests.
